Make sure your Fusebox_application_path in index.cfm points to the skeleton
path.
<cfset FUSEBOX_APPLICATION_PATH = "skeleton/">  
If I am reading your email message correctly.

Sorry if this is off-topic.

I wanted to install and try Fusebox 5. On my development system I've
got a virtual directory configured named cf2 using IE6 running CFMX. I
downloaded the FB 5.1 core files, extracted them from the archive and
copied the fusebox5 directory to the root of the cf2 directory. Then I
downloaded the FB5 skeleton app files, extracted them from the archive
and copied the skeleton directory also to the root of the cf2
directory as per the readme.txt files (I think).

I have both index.html and index.cfm files in the root of the cf2
directory and I can open both successfully in a browser at
http://cf2/index.html and http://cf2/index.cfm.

If I try to open http://cf2/skeleton/ I get an error: "missing
fusebox.xml" The file "fusebox.xml" could not be found in the
directory /ralj/cf2/skeleton/.

Any idea what I'm doing wrong or how to get this working?
